Intermediate Accounting II

Intermediate Accounting II - BCA207
Credits:
5
Prerequisites:

In this course, students will be introduced to the concepts and procedures required to account for shareholders` equity, earnings per share, leases and pensions. An intermediate level examination of current and long term liabilities, complex financial instruments, income taxes, accounting changes, and other measurement and disclosure issues will be examined. The students will be required to identify and apply the proper disclosure requirements for all required financial statements under ASPE (Accounting Standards for Private Enterprises) and under IFRS (International Financial Reporting Standards).
